Configure, control, and manage IoT devices from the cloud

Scale & Automation
• Simple tools which automate routine tasks and enable management of up to
millions of devices
Openness & Compatibility
• Tailored management for a multitude of device classes, platforms, operating
systems, and protocols
Context Awareness
• Management operations which adjust to dynamic IoT conditions to preserve service
reliability and uptime
Service Many Roles
• Support for workflows and processes of IoT operators which allow collaboration
with other technical and business roles
Replace or decommission
devices after failure, upgrade
cycle or service lifetime
Monitor device inventory,
health & security while
providing proactive
remediation of issues
RETIRE
Group devices and control access
according to your organization's
needs
PLAN
MONIT
PROVISI
OR
ON
CONFIG
URE
Provide updates, configuration & applications
to assign the purpose of each device
Securely authenticate devices,
on-board for management
and provision for service
Registration
Configuration
Provisioning
Devices are automatically and securely connected to the IoT Hub
service and provisioned with initial configuration
A single device provisioning tenant can provide service for multiple
IoT hubs (in multiple regions)
Customers provide rules and logic to assure the right device is
attached to the right IoT solution (and associated IoT Hub endpoint)
Device provisioning ability is extensible with support for several types
of identity attestation patterns
Ownership based
• Connecting devices to their new owner’s IoT solution based on a sales
transaction
Geolocation based
• Using geolocation logic to connect a new device to the correct, regional IoT
solution
Load balancing
• Across multiple hubs
Re-provisioning
• Based on a change in the device purpose, owner, or sales solution upgrade
IoT Hub
IoT Hub
Device registry
(ID/key and metadata)
Device registry
(ID/key and metadata)
Distribution rules
Enrollment list
IoT Hub device provisioning service
Device
IoT Hub
Back end
Device app
Device twin
Properties
Implement Configuration
Update Conditions
Desired
Reported
Tags
Configure
Attest Compliance
Query and Events
Organize
1. Firmware Update
Apply supplied firmware image on a device
2. Reboot
Initiate a restart on a device
3. Factory Reset
Revert device to initial factory image and configuration
4.Configuration
Use of device twin properties to configure behavior on
a device
5. Software Update
Manage software configuration and inventory using
device twin properties.
IoT Hub
Device app
Back end
1
FW Update Handler
Initiate FW Update
Device twin
Download Image &
Report Status
Apply Image &
Report Status
Reboot &
Reconnect
2
Reported
3
Operator Dashboard
Updated
4
6
5
Operator Dashboard
Updated


•
•
•
•
1. Application Management
Windows Store UWP Apps
2. Certificate Management
3. Device Information
4.Reset
5. Reboot Management
Scheduled and Immediate
6. Time Management
7. Windows Update
Management
TIME